Transaction 24cf3b6227b35c164b7efa85e05305792d9ad57f05b741eb7427351270b66008

3 Input
2 Outputs
  • 24cf3b6227b35c164b7efa85e05305792d9ad57f05b741eb7427351270b66008:0
  • value  12672512
    address  35ptBzHpYDYg92tKSn7tVM3ucjsB4sbDA9
  • 24cf3b6227b35c164b7efa85e05305792d9ad57f05b741eb7427351270b66008:1
  • value  1071271
    address  1H4jxv5JYRjCkhX5Wfb2GE3wgz5d9NB8UF